Forest's striker Taiwo Awoniyi is recovering well after undergoing surgery. Nuno provided an update on his condition, saying that he is making progress and has even been able to walk again. Awoniyi is not expected to play in the upcoming game, but Nuno emphasized that the team's focus is on his recovery and well-being.
Regarding the rumors linking Nuno to the Roma job, he dismissed them, saying that he is too focused on his current team and preparing for the game against Chelsea. He stressed that his main priority is to get the best results and solutions for his players.
Morgan Gibbs-White, an England international, received a call-up to the national team, but Nuno is not concerned about his future. He believes that Gibbs-White's focus is on the upcoming game and helping the team.
Nuno also addressed the pressure surrounding the game, saying that he hopes his players enjoy the experience and approach it as a normal week. He emphasized that the team's approach remains the same, and they will prepare for the game as they usually do.
Finally, Nuno emphasized the importance of sticking to the game plan, saying that the players are motivated and eager to play. He encouraged them to focus on the task at hand.
